Why Hunter Orange Matters

Imagine walking into a forest decked out in camo. Sure, it looks great and helps you blend in with the trees, but it doesn’t do much in terms of keeping you safe. This is where the brilliance of hunter orange comes into play. It’s a vibrant color that stands out against natural surroundings. In Texas, hunters are required by law to wear this eye-catching hue during specific seasons.

The Right Answer

So, when should you wear hunter orange? The correct answer is “During specific seasons as required by law.” This isn’t just a suggestion—it's a safety regulation designed to reduce accidents. Many states, including Texas, have implemented these rules to ensure that you—and your fellow hunters—are visible to each other, thus minimizing risks.

Timing is Everything

So, what does “during specific seasons” really mean? For instance, in Texas, certain hunting seasons—like deer, turkey, and waterfowl seasons—may necessitate wearing hunter orange. It’s good practice to familiarize yourself with the Texas Parks and Wildlife regulations. You know what? Just because you may not be hunting deer doesn’t mean it’s safe to toss aside the orange vest.
